Atosa USA MCF8725GR Glass 1-Door 24-inch Merchandiser Refrigerator

  • Black Steel Exterior with Stainless Steel interior
  • Lighted header panel
  • LED interior lighting standard
  • Dixell electronic controller
  • Four shelves standard per section
  • Double Pane glass door(s)
  • Self-closing door(s) with automatic stay open feature
  • Recessed door handle
  • Door lock(s) standard
  • Magnetic door gasket
  • Self-contained bottom mount refrigeration system with environmentally friendly R290 refrigerant
  • Pre-installed casters
  • Pre-installed shelves
  • NEMA-5-15P plug standard

ATOSA MCF8725 MERCHANDISER UNIT SPECIFICATIONS:

Refrigerator Merchandiser, one-section, 24-1/5"W x 24"D x 76-1/5"H, bottom-mounted self-contained refrigeration, 11.1 cu. ft., (1) self-closing hinged glass door with lock, Dixell electronic controller, 33° to 38°F temperature range, (4) shelves, LED interior lighting, lighted header panel, stainless steel interior, black steel exterior, 2" casters, R290 Hydrocarbon refrigerant, 1/7 HP, 115v/60/1-ph, 2.1 amps, cord, NEMA 5-15P, cETLus, ETL-Sanitation.

ATOSA MCF8725 MERCHANDISER UNIT DIMENSIONS:

76.2(h) x 24.2(w) x 24(d) inches

    Pizza and Beer

    • Pizza and beer are a classic pairing, often preferred over other food and drink combinations.
    • Draft beer has a higher profit margin than pizza, boosting restaurant profitability.
    • Understanding beverage costs is essential for successful bar management and profitability.
    • Beverage cost is calculated by dividing the cost of goods sold by the sale price.
    • Example: Lagunitas IPA costs $1.20, sold for $6, resulting in a 20% beverage cost.
    • For cocktails, calculate ingredient costs per ounce to determine total drink costs.
    • A Moscow Mule costs $1.60 to make, with a 20% beverage cost when sold for $8.
    • Managing beverage costs effectively can significantly enhance bar profits and sustainability.
